Output 3ee6e668511290d2b1d7b64b6f5971816969f07d3c692760f5ea232c05834e31:64

value
1647947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c9830f8706a71cf49824bbc6766aa75bb7919a OP_EQUAL
address
3Kp77peXXMVwTvANky6fbJpCAeEiguw713
transaction
3ee6e668511290d2b1d7b64b6f5971816969f07d3c692760f5ea232c05834e31
spent
true